Spain - Number of Persons Employed in Air and Spacecraft and Related Machinery
Since 2014, Spain Number of Persons Employed in Air and Spacecraft and Related Machinery grew 1.7% year on year. At 24.7 Thousand Persons in 2019, the country was ranked number 8 comparing other countries in Number of Persons Employed in Air and Spacecraft and Related Machinery. Spain is overtaken by Poland, which was number 7 at 32.1 Thousand Persons and is followed by South Korea with 19.8 Thousand Persons. United States lead the ranking with 501 Thousand Persons in 2019, a decrease of 1.2% compared to 2018. United Kingdom, Germany and France resp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Hungary recorded the best 5 years average growth at +21.7% per year, while Lithuania recorded the worst performance at -100% per year.
